
    c:                         d Z ddlZddlmZmZ ddlmZmZ ddlmZm	Z	 ddlm
Z
mZ ddlmZmZmZ ddlmZmZmZmZmZ  G d	 d
ej                  ZdS )zTest for datetime interfaces
    N)verifyObjectverifyClass)
ITimeDeltaITimeDeltaClass)IDate
IDateClass)	IDateTimeIDateTimeClass)ITime
ITimeClassITZInfo)	timedeltadatedatetimetimetzinfoc                       e Zd Zd ZdS )TestDateTimeInterfacesc           
      <   t          t          t          d                     t          t          t	          ddd                     t          t
          t          ddddd                     t          t          t          dddd	                     t          t          t                                 t          t          t                     t          t          t                     t          t          t                     t          t          t                     d S )
N   )minutesi        
         i  )r   r   r   r   r   r	   r   r   r   r   r   r   r   r   r
   r   )selfs    Jlib/python3.11/site-packages/zope/interface/common/tests/test_idatetime.pytest_interfacesz&TestDateTimeInterfaces.test_interfaces   s    Z2!6!6!6777UDq!,,---Yq!R < <===UDRT22333Wfhh'''OY///J%%%NH---J%%%%%    N)__name__
__module____qualname__r    r    r   r   r      s#        	& 	& 	& 	& 	&r    r   )__doc__unittestzope.interface.verifyr   r   zope.interface.common.idatetimer   r   r   r   r	   r
   r   r   r   r   r   r   r   r   TestCaser   r$   r    r   <module>r*      s      ; ; ; ; ; ; ; ; G G G G G G G G = = = = = = = = E E E E E E E E F F F F F F F F F F < < < < < < < < < < < < < <& & & & &X. & & & & &r    